Lubov Raifovna Bakirova is a Russian former competitive pair skater. In 2009, she teamed up with Mikalai Kamianchuk to represent Belarus.
Lubov Vasilievna Zadorozhnaya is a retired Soviet cyclist. She won two silver medals at the UCI Road World Championships in 1967 and 1972, as well as a bronze medal at the UCI Track Cycling World Championships in 1972.
Lubov "Lubi" Gazov is an Austrian aerobic gymnast. At the 2012 World Championships in Sofia, Gazov won 3rd place in the single female category.
Zbraslavice is a municipality and village in Kutná Hora District in the Central Bohemian Region of the Czech Republic. It has about 1,400 inhabitants.
Zbraslavice Airport is located 1,5 km North of the small city of Zbraslavice, near the main motorway nr. 126.
Raslavice is a village and municipality in Bardejov District in the Prešov Region of north-east Slovakia.
Radslavice is a municipality and village in Přerov District in the Olomouc Region of the Czech Republic. It has about 1,100 inhabitants.
Radslavice is a village and municipality in Vyškov District in the South Moravian Region of the Czech Republic. The municipality covers an area of 4.34 square kilometres (1.68 sq mi), and has a population of 406 (as at 28 August 2006).

Přáslavice is a village and municipality in Olomouc District in the Olomouc Region of the Czech Republic. The municipality covers an area of 7.27 square kilometres (2.81 sq mi), and has a population of 1,280 (as at 3 July 2006).
Lubojna [luˈbɔi̯na] is a village in the administrative district of Gmina Mykanów, within Częstochowa County, Silesian Voivodeship, in southern Poland. It lies approximately 10 kilometres north of Częstochowa and 71 km (44 mi) north of the regional capital Katowice.
Lukov is a market town (městys) in Znojmo District in the South Moravian Region of the Czech Republic. The town covers an area of 14.28 square kilometres (5.51 sq mi), and has a population of 245 (as at 2 October 2006).
Ljuba is a female given name. It is of Slavic origin, coming from the basic word l'ub, meaning "love".
